You might as well add in Pecket Well B while you’re at it – that map shows Pecket Well A, which bears right over a bridge after the first section of packhorse slabs. If you ride back up the main road you can do B too – set off as normal but go straight on instead of bearing right. Watch out for the rim dinging/puncture causing drainage channel right at the start, but once you’re over that it’s a nice rocky descent all the way to the bottom.
Also, on your way to the top of Pecket Well from the Haworth side, keep an eye out for a little snicket of a bridleway on the right. Look on the map in satellite view and you can see it just after Crimsworth Lane and before Elmet Farmhouse. It heads down then left with a short sharp climb at the end that takes you back onto the main road – missing out the tarmac and adding in a bit of a fast running slot challenge.
